My original concept for this painting was to show rough waters all around and calm water only under Jesus’ arm. I decided to go with a more focused portrayal though and show just His forearm and it’s shadow and reflection over a calm and dark water. Jesus calmed the seas with the mere outreach of his arms and the power of his voice. If you want peace, if you want Jesus to calm the storms in your life, cast your burdens and cares on Him.
